This struck me as odd.
SAE 1095 Carbon Steel, hardened to C48-C55 Rockwell.
I would expect C48 Rockwell to be way too soft for a hign carbon knife blade.
What say ye, Mr. Harsey?
TR
|
Couple things Sir Reaper, First I'm going to have to copy all that previous Smatchet text! Thanks RL! Now about that hardness, good observation. Think of the smatchet as a double bit axe that had to be re-sharpened under crude conditions with a file and be tough enough to not chip or crack when abused. Yes that would be a little on the soft side for a knife but not an axe. The smatchet was used more like an axe than a knife. Also of note is the Welsh Cled, a short sword, which Col. Rex Applegate told me was the inspiration for the Smatchet.
